Excellent videos, helped me alot with my recent protos build.
I would like to point out one thing however, for the ones that will be building this heli with the help of Bob's videos: The tail boom should be mounted so that the hole is to to back(to the tail case) and not as shown in the video. If you look at the heli from the back, the MSH heli logo should be on the right. This is now very evident since the tail boom has on both ends color grinded off for electrical contact(static), and if you mount it the other way around(as per Bob's video), the grinded part is always visible. If you mount it correctly it isn't visible anymore. other than this, very good videos

When the video was made, tail booms came with holes front and back: no slots or paint removed in both ends.
The belt is adjusted not by sliding the tail in the boom block, but sliding the boom block in the frame. Tail boom must be inserted all the way into the boom block, otherwise the tail may move forward with the belt tension and cause the belt skip in the main gear.
